I. The importance of network traffic anonymization

1.1 Protect personal privacy

Network traffic anonymization is an important means to protect personal privacy. By hiding the user's real IP address and browsing behavior, it can effectively prevent personal information from being stolen or abused by criminals and maintain personal information security.

1.2 Avoid geographical restrictions

Many websites and services filter content or restrict access based on the user's geographic location. By anonymizing network traffic, users can bypass these restrictions, access information and services worldwide, and enjoy a freer network experience.

1.3 Prevent data tracking

Online advertisers, data analysis companies, etc. often push personalized ads or conduct market analysis by tracking users' network behavior. Anonymizing web traffic can cut off these tracking behaviors and protect users' browsing habits from being abused.

3.2 Configure proxy IP

Manually configure browser proxy IP (using Chrome as an example):

Open the Chrome browser and click the "Settings" icon in the upper right corner.
Select "System" in the settings menu.
Click "Open Proxy Settings".
Under "Manually Set Proxy", fill in the IP address and port number provided by 98IP proxy IP.
Click the "Save" button.

Get and configure proxy IP through the API interface (Python example):

import requests

# Assuming the API interface URL provided by the 98IP proxy IP
api_url = "https://api.98ip.com/get_proxy"
# Assumptions about the parameters to be passed, such as API keys, etc. (may vary in practice)
params = {"api_key": "your_api_key"}

# Send GET request to get proxy IP
response = requests.get(api_url, params=params)
proxy_info = response.json()

# Extract proxy IP address and port number
proxy_ip = proxy_info["ip"]
proxy_port = proxy_info["port"]

# Configure the proxy IP (using the requests library as an example)
proxies = {
    "http": f"http://{proxy_ip}:{proxy_port}",
    "https": f"https://{proxy_ip}:{proxy_port}",
}

# Send a request using the configured proxy IP
response = requests.get("http://example.com", proxies=proxies)
print(response.text)
